Ball-resistant safety

Testing the ball impact safety according to DIN 18032-3 is an important part of safety testing for sports facilities, especially sports halls and courts. The goal of the test is to ensure that the environment in the sports facility is safe and that no injuries can occur due to uncontrolled throwing of balls or other sports equipment.

After the test, a test report is created containing the results and possible deficiencies or improvement suggestions. This ensures that the sports facility meets the requirements of DIN 18032-3 and provides a safe environment for users.
